@@ -369,7 +370,12 @@ void msix_notify(PCIDevice *dev, unsigned vector)
address = pci_get_long(table_entry + MSIX_MSG_UPPER_ADDR);
address = (address << 32) | pci_get_long(table_entry + MSIX_MSG_ADDR);
data = pci_get_long(table_entry + MSIX_MSG_DATA);
- stl_phys(address, data);
+
+ if (xen_enabled()) {
+ xen_hvm_inj_msi(address, data);
+ } else {
+ stl_phys(address, data);
+ }
}

commit 0ad7c9289253b9fd496ac695ce5bf1f23027d97a Author: Wei Liu <liuw@liuw.name> Date: Thu May 26 10:16:18 2011 +0800 MSI injection for Xen. This is supposed to be used in conjunction with Xen's new hypercall interface for emualted MSI injection. Signed-off-by: Wei Liu <liuw@liuw.name>
